Hot tub water usually goes foamy because of a buildup of organic material — body oils, lotions, deodorant, sweat and detergent residue — that lowers the water’s surface tension. Once that residue accumulates faster than the filter and sanitizer can handle it, the agitation from the jets whips it into visible foam.
What actually causes the foam?
Foam forms when something in the water reduces surface tension enough that air bubbles introduced by the jets don’t pop right away. In a hot tub, that “something” is almost always a mix of personal-care products and body waste that built up over time.
- Lotions, sunscreen and cosmetics rinsed off in the water
- Deodorant and soap residue on skin
- Natural body oils and sweat, which increase a lot with heat and soaking time
- Detergent residue left in swimwear that wasn’t rinsed after washing
- Low-quality or “foam-friendly” chemical products that contain fillers
A hot tub is a small volume of water reused by the same people repeatedly, often at a higher temperature than a pool. That combination concentrates organic contaminants much faster than a swimming pool does, which is one reason hot tub water needs attention more often. Is foamy hot tub water dangerous?
Foam itself is not usually a safety hazard, but it’s a sign the water is overloaded with organic material that sanitizer has to work harder to keep up with. Persistent foam alongside cloudy water or an odd smell suggests sanitizer levels aren’t keeping pace with what’s being added to the water.
It’s a water-quality nuisance and a chemistry-balance signal rather than an emergency. But it shouldn’t be ignored for long, because it points to conditions where sanitizer effectiveness can slip.
Why does foam show up more after new fill or after adding chemicals?
New water can foam briefly while it settles and chemistry stabilizes, which is normal and usually passes within a short time. Foam that shows up right after adding a chemical product is worth paying attention to.
Some lower-cost sanitizer products, clarifiers or scent additives contain fillers or surfactant-like ingredients that make foam worse rather than better. Reading the label and understanding what a product is meant to do — and confirming it’s actually intended for hot tubs rather than pools — helps avoid this. Does old water cause more foam?
Yes. The longer water sits between full changes, the more dissolved organic material and total dissolved solids accumulate, and foam tends to get worse the closer the water gets to needing a full change. Filtration and sanitizer can only manage so much before the water is simply worn out.
Hot tubs need much more frequent full water changes than pools because of their small volume, high bather load relative to that volume, and warm temperature. If foam keeps returning shortly after each top-up of sanitizer, a full drain and refill is often the real fix rather than adding more product.
Can the filter or jets be part of the problem?
A filter that isn’t keeping up with the load lets more organic material stay suspended in the water where it interacts with the jets and foams. A dirty or worn cartridge is a common contributor.
Filters need routine cleaning and eventual replacement, and a cartridge that’s overdue for either won’t catch oils and debris effectively. Biofilm — the slippery layer that can build up inside pipework, jets and fittings — is another source of organic material that keeps feeding foam even after the visible water looks fine. It’s explained in what biofilm in a hot tub is and why it matters.
What clears foamy hot tub water?
The most reliable fix addresses the cause: reduce the organic load, restore proper sanitizer levels, and clean or replace the filter. A defoamer product can knock down surface foam temporarily but doesn’t remove what’s causing it.
- Test the water and compare readings to what the product label calls for, rather than guessing
- Rinse swimwear in plain water before getting in to remove detergent residue
- Shower briefly before soaking to rinse off lotions, sunscreen and deodorant
- Clean or replace the filter cartridge if it’s overdue
- Consider a full drain and refill if foam keeps recurring despite normal care
Testing regularly with strips or a liquid kit makes it much easier to catch a sanitizer shortfall before foam or cloudiness shows up. Always follow the instructions on the specific product being used, since concentration and dosing vary by brand and by the actual volume of the tub.
How can foam be prevented going forward?
Prevention comes down to reducing what goes into the water and keeping the filter and sanitizer working properly on an ongoing basis. Small habits matter more than any single product.
- Rinse off before every soak, even briefly
- Keep swimwear free of detergent by rinsing it in plain water first
- Stick to a filter cleaning routine rather than waiting for pressure or clarity problems
- Test water regularly instead of only when something looks wrong
- Follow a realistic water-change schedule rather than stretching it out
None of this requires expensive equipment — it’s mostly about consistency. When is it worth asking for help?
If foam persists despite good habits, clean filters and balanced test readings, something less obvious — like a buildup deep in the plumbing, a filter that’s reached the end of its service life, or a heater or pump issue affecting circulation — could be involved. A local pool and spa professional can inspect the system and equipment.
